Office Framing in Wilmington, NC
Office framing services involve the construction and installation of structural elements that create designated workspaces within a commercial or residential property. This service covers a variety of projects, including the framing of interior walls, partitions, and office-specific rooms such as conference areas, reception zones, or private offices. Property owners typically seek this service when they want to customize or optimize their existing space, create new functional areas, or prepare a property for interior finishes. Understanding the scope of the project, including the size, layout, and purpose of the framed areas, helps ensure the finished space meets specific needs and expectations.
Before requesting office framing services, property owners often want to clarify details such as the dimensions of the areas to be framed, the type of materials preferred, and how the framing will integrate with existing structures. It’s also useful to consider any structural requirements, such as load-bearing walls or special insulation needs, to ensure the project aligns with the building’s overall design. Clear communication about the intended use of the space and any aesthetic preferences can help facilitate a smooth process and a result that supports the property's functional and design goals.

Office Framing Questions
What types of office framing projects are common? Typical projects include framing interior walls, creating office partitions, and installing custom door and window openings to improve workspace layout.
What materials are used for office framing? Wood and metal studs are the most common materials, chosen for their durability and ease of installation in commercial and home office spaces.
How does office framing improve a workspace? Proper framing provides a sturdy structure for walls, enhances privacy, and allows for flexible space configurations within an office environment.
What should property owners consider before starting office framing? It's important to plan the layout carefully, determine load-bearing requirements, and ensure compatibility with existing structures for a seamless integration.
